The member of the Presidential Council of the UN-proposed government, Ali Al-Gotrani, proposed Sunday a transitional phase under the governing of what he called “the national army” led by Khalifa Haftar in order to have a full grip tightened on Libya and then reorder the political issues in accordance with other parties.

Libya’s Justice Ministry declared the alert state and ordered the formation of a security plan to tackle any emergent happenings at the Judicial Police Department and Hadba Prison, where former regime henchmen are detained, especially Gaddafi’s son Al-Saadi and former Gaddafi’s sidekick Abdullah Al-Sunusi. The high alert comes in line with the latest unrest that swept through the capital.

The presenter at Libya Channel, Malik Al-Sharada, was kidnapped once he arrived at Labreg airport, which is under the control of Khalifa Haftar’s forces. Al-Sharada who works for the Libya TV, which is owned by Libyan former ambassador to the UAE, Aref Al-Nayed, was coming from Amman, Jordan.

The board of the General Electricity Company of Libya (GECOL) that is appointed by the UN-proposed government said it is having difficulties in implementing the plans and projects that it has prepared to end the state of power outages due to the rejection of the former board of the Salvation Government to hand over the administrative buildings in Al-Sawani district, including the control building. It added that it is not responsible for any upcoming outages.

Libyan Airlines Company announced the kickoff of the Umrah season for 2016-2017 after they ended a meeting with a number of travel agents on last Thursday. The terms laid by the airliner were agreed on by the travel agents and thus they will start giving their papers for the airliner in the coming days so that flights to Mecca can begin shortly.

Education Institutions Authority sent a letter to the Financial Minister demanding provision of necessary equipment worth 60 million dinars, adding that that equipment must be provided if the educational process to keep on going, saying it has been three years since it last received any budget.

The head of the media office of the Tobruk municipality confirmed the reopening of its headquarters after one month of its closure by protesting contractors who complained about the delaying of their financial dues payments. The reopening came after a mediation by Tobruk notables and security department.

The Foreign Minister of Al-Thanni government said the international community is trying to impose the political Islamic ideology in Libya, saying he is very upset that the international community has refused to deal with Al-Thanni government but rather it recognized the Presidential Council of the UN-proposed government, which is not yet endorsed, he added.
